Atomic Salad--my version!

3 cloves of garlic, minced
juice of one lemon
1 tablespoon whole grain mustard
1 tsp salt
1/2 tsp pepper
2 tablespoons Parmesan cheese
1/4-1/2 cup olive oil

Throw the first 6 ingredients in a food processor, pulse until fully incorporated.  Add olive oil to emulsify.  Pour finished dressing into the bottom of your salad bowl.  Top with fresh spinach, arugula, chopped cucumber, halved cherry tomatoes, and croutons.  Right before serving, toss all ingredients with dressing to coat...serve and enoy!
